Informational writing presentations for Grade 12 English provide comprehensive concept explanation and visual learning support for students developing advanced expository writing skills. These structured instructional resources guide students through the essential elements of creating clear, well-organized informational texts, including thesis development, evidence integration, logical organization patterns, and effective transitions. The presentations focus on helping students master sophisticated writing techniques such as synthesizing multiple sources, establishing credible voice and tone, and crafting compelling introductions and conclusions that engage academic audiences. Through visual learning approaches, students explore various informational text structures, analyze mentor texts, and understand how to adapt their writing style for different purposes and audiences while maintaining clarity and precision in their communication.
